首页 > 解决方案 > 我必须在哪里使用等待?

问题描述

private async downloadAndParseData(): Promise<void>
{
    let data = await this.getData();

    let dataItemList: Item[] = [];

    for (const dataItem of data)
    {
        const tempItem: Item =
        {
            ...
        };

        dataItemList.push(tempItem);
    }
    
    for (const item of dataItemList)
    {
        ...
    }
}

在这些循环中,我必须使用 for await of 吗?

我想我必须在它们中都没有使用 await 但我不确定......

标签: javascripttypescript

解决方案


推荐阅读